/* A macro to check that the required index of item is within
the mo file buffer */
#define microgettext_check_bounds(len, item, index) \
((len) < (sizeof(item)*((index) + 1)))
/* Kind of poor programming, but on some versions of windows,
fseek can't get through EOT characters, so we are looping through
the entire file to determine the entire length of the file*/
size_t microgettext_filelen(FILE* restrict f)
{
size_t ret = 0;
int pos;
char tmp;
/* On some platforms (say windows for example), you don't
necessarily start at index 0 */
pos = ftell(f);
while (fread(&tmp, sizeof(char), 1, f) == 1)
ret ++;
pos = fseek(f, SEEK_SET, pos);
return ret;
}
/* loads a file *.mo file in memory
- f : A path to the mo file to process
- l : A pointer to return the allocated file size
- return : A pointer to a buf containing a mapping of the file */
void* microgettext_loadfile(const char *restrict f, size_t* restrict l)
{
FILE* fp;
int i = 0;
size_t len;
void* p = NULL;
/* open the file in binary mode */
if ((fp = fopen(f, "rb")) == NULL)
goto error;
/* Get the length of the file */
len = microgettext_filelen(fp);
/* malloc a buffer that's the size of the file */
if (((p = malloc(len * sizeof(char))) == NULL)
|| (fread(p, sizeof(char), len, fp) != len))
goto error;
fclose(fp);
*l = len;
return p;
error:
if (fp != NULL)
fclose(fp);
if (p != NULL)
free(p);
return NULL;
}
/* Makes an array of strings from an mo file (please refer to gnu mo files
documentation for more infos on the format)
- array : An array to receive pointers to the strings
- nitems : Number of items to be looked for
- offset : The offset at which the data is stored from the start of the
file
- buf : A buffer containing a mapping for the mofile
- len : The length of buf in bytes */
int microgettext_make_array(const char** array, size_t nitems,
int offset, void* buf, size_t len)
{
int* int_buf, i=0;
char* char_buf = buf;
/* Just check there's enough room for the whole table */
if (microgettext_check_bounds(len, char, offset + 2 * nitems * sizeof(int)))
return -1;
/* Use this cast because offset*sizeof(char) is not always a multiple of
sizeof(int) */
int_buf = (int*) ((void*)char_buf+offset);
for (i=0; i < nitems; i++) {
/* Just check that there is enough room in the file to find
the strings */
if (microgettext_check_bounds(len, char, int_buf[2*i + 1]))
return -1;
array[i] = buf + int_buf[2*i + 1];
}
return 0;
}
/* Loads a mofile
- *d : A pointer to the domain_t struct to be filled
- *f : A path to the file to open */
int microgettext_load_mofile(struct domain_t* restrict d,
const char* restrict f)
{
void* buf;
int* int_buf;
const char **strings = NULL, **translations = NULL;
size_t len, /* length of the file buffer */
nb /* number of strings in the buffer */;
/* Get a buffer copy of the file */
if ((buf = microgettext_loadfile(f, &len))== NULL)
goto error;
int_buf = (int*) buf;
/* Check that we've got the magic number at position 0 */
if (microgettext_check_bounds(len, int, 4)
&& (int_buf[0] != 0x950412de)
&& (int_buf[0] != 0xde120495))
goto error;
nb = int_buf[2];
/* Kind of "try" / "catch" statement */
if (/* Malloc strings and translation tables */
(strings = malloc(len * sizeof(char*))) == NULL
|| (translations = malloc(len * sizeof(char*))) == NULL
/* Fill the strings and translation tables */
|| microgettext_make_array(strings, nb, int_buf[3], buf, len)
|| microgettext_make_array(translations, nb, int_buf[4], buf, len))
goto error;
/* If loading is successful, only then apply the values to the string */
d->buf = buf;
d->strings = strings;
d->translations = translations;
d->nb = nb;
return 0;
error:
if (buf)
free(buf);
if (strings)
free(strings);
if (translations)
free(translations);
return -1;
}
/* A wrapper of over c standard bsearch to get array index instead of
pointer
- *key : a pointer to the item to be searched
- *base : An array of items where to find an occurence of
*key.
- num : Number of items in the *base array
- size : Size of each of *base element
- *compar : A comparison function
*/
int microgettext_get_index(void* key, void* base, size_t num, size_t size,
int (*compar)(const void*,const void*))
{
void* ret;
if (ret = bsearch(key, base, num, size, compar)) {
return (ret - base) / size;
} else
return -1;
}
/* A function to lowercase a *str */
void microgettext_lower(char* str)
{
while (*str) {
*str = tolower(*str);
str ++;
}
}
/* Allocate a duplicate of *str */
char* microgettext_strdup(const char* str)
